Yale School of Management MBA Students Gain International Exposure Through Study Abroad
First-year students from the Yale School of Management will study abroad during the first two weeks of January 2007 as part of the schools first International Experience, a mandatory component of the schools new MBA curriculum that was launched in September 2006. Yale SOM is the first major MBA program to require students to study abroad.

Study: Avg. investor doesn't realize importance of fund fees
A study that examines the demand for high-fee mutual funds found that many investors don't realize that fund fees are important for making investment decisions, and often buy high-cost funds even though they sense they may be making a mistake, the Yale School of Management said in a release Tuesday. The study, "Why Does the Law of One Price Fail? An Experiment on Index Mutual Funds," was conducted by James Choi of the Yale School of Management, David Laibson of Harvard University and Brigitte Madrian of Wharton using MBA and undergraduate students
